The Festus High School class of 2014 held its commencement ceremony May 22 at the school’s athletic stadium. Antonia Schatte was the class valedictorian and Alyssa Nelson was the salutatorian. The following class members earned scholarships and honors for college:
Antonia Schatte, valedictorian, summa cum laude, daughter of Gerry and Beth Schatte, will attend St. Louis University and received the FHS Band Boosters Scholarship, the Maurice O. Lucas Family Scholarship, the Vice Presidential Scholarship, the Braxton Rethwisch Missouri Association for College Admissions Counseling Scholarship, the Twin City Amvets Post 171 Ralston “Alabama” Murray Scholarship and the Bright Flight Scholarship.
Alyssa Nelson, salutatorian, summa cum laude, daughter of Matt and Tricia Nelson, will attend Missouri University of Science and Technology and received the Bright Flight Scholarship, the Burnside Family Scholarship, the Mastodon Science Fair Scholarship, the Miner Alumni Scholarship, the Curator’s Scholarship, the Excellence Scholarship and the Women in Engineering Scholarship.
